Factors to Consider When Betting on Snooker

Betting on snooker requires a comprehensive understanding of various factors that can influence the outcome of matches and tournaments.

Here are some things to keep in mind when placing snooker bets.

Player form and recent performance

Assessing a player's form and recent performances is essential. Look at their results in recent tournaments, their consistency, and any notable improvements or declines in their performance.

Players in good form are more likely to perform well and should be strong contenders in upcoming matches or tournaments.

Head-to-head record

The head-to-head record between two players provides valuable insights into their competitive history and potential psychological advantages.

Some players may have a dominant record against specific opponents, while others may struggle against particular playing styles.

Look at past encounters to gauge how players match up against each other and consider this information when predicting match outcomes.

Tournament format and importance

Different snooker tournaments have varying formats and levels of importance, which can impact player motivation and performance.

Major events like the World Snooker Championship or the Masters carry significant prestige and prize money, motivating players to perform at their best. Conversely, smaller tournaments may not attract the same level of attention from players.

Consider the tournament's format, prize money, and historical significance when assessing its importance to players.

Playing style and match suitability

Each player has a unique playing style and strengths that can influence their performance in different match scenarios. Some players excel in attacking play, while others are known for their tactical and defensive prowess.

Think about how a player's playing style matches up against their opponent and the specific conditions of the match. Certain players may thrive in long, drawn-out matches, while others prefer faster-paced, high-scoring encounters.

Venue and potential home advantage

The venue of a snooker match or tournament can have a significant impact on player performance, particularly if there is a strong home crowd presence. Players may feel more comfortable and confident playing in familiar surroundings, giving them a potential psychological edge over their opponents.

Factors like table conditions, lighting, and temperature can vary between venues and affect gameplay. Consider the venue and any potential home advantage when evaluating match outcomes.

Types of Snooker Bets

Now that you’ve got some world snooker betting tips, it’s time to consider what type of snooker bets you want to make.

Match winner / Tournament winner

The simplest and most common type of snooker bet is wagering on the outcome of a single match. Here, you predict which player will win. Odds are typically offered for both players, reflecting their perceived chances of winning based on factors like recent form, head-to-head record, and tournament performance.

By contrast, tournament winner betting allows you to bet on the player you believe will win the entire snooker tournament. Odds are available before the tournament begins and are continuously adjusted based on player performances and competition progress. 

Handicap betting

Handicap betting is a popular choice when there is a clear favourite in a match. Bookmakers offer a handicap to level the playing field by giving the underdog a virtual head start in frames.

For example, if Player A is heavily favoured over Player B, a handicap might be offered where Player B starts the match with a certain number of frames advantage. Bettors then predict whether the favourite will win by more frames than the handicap or if the underdog will keep the match close enough to cover the handicap.

Total breaks

Here, you predict the total number of significant breaks (a continuous sequence of successful pots) achieved by both players in a match.

Bookmakers set a line, and you can bet on whether the actual total breaks will be over or under that line.
